Burma Court Finds Aung San Suu Kyi Guilty

Democracy icon Aung San Suu Kyi will spend another 18 months as a prisoner of Burma’s military junta, a Rangoon court decreed today.

Suu Kyi faces Myanmar trial verdict

After several delays, the trial of Myanmar’s pro-democracy leader Aung San Suu Kyi entered its final phase Friday as lawyers began delivering closing arguments under tight security at Yangon’s Insein Prison. A verdict was not expected Friday.

Myanmar junta tries Suu Kyi and her U.S. visitor

Myanmar opposition leader Aung San Suu Kyi and an American man who swam to her lakeside home went on trial Monday behind closed doors inside a prison compound.

Suu Kyi to face two judges at jail court

Nobel laureate Aung San Suu Kyi will be joined by her two housemaids and an American man who swam to her house when she confronts two judges in a Myanmar jailhouse courtroom on Monday, one of her lawyers said.
